Nippon Steel Corporation, Japan's largest steelmaker and the world's fourth-largest, has agreed to acquire the 122-year-old iconic United States Steel Corporation in a deal valued at $14.9 billion, including debt. The all-cash transaction offers $55 per share, a premium of about 40% over U.S. Steel's closing price on the Friday before the announcement. This strategic move comes months after U.S. Steel put itself up for sale and will help Nippon Steel move towards a global crude steel capacity of 100 million tonnes while expanding its production in the U.S. Nippon Steel beat out rivals including Cleveland-Cliffs, ArcelorMittal, and Nucor in the acquisition. U.S. Steel shares soared over 26% to a 12-year high following the deal's announcement. However, the acquisition has raised national security and industry concerns among U.S. lawmakers. Senators JDVance1, @marcorubio, and @HawleyMO have expressed opposition and are urging Treasury Secretary Janet Yellen to block the sale, emphasizing the defense industrial base and the future of American industry and workers.
